Beyonce has five songs that have been #1 hits: Crazy in Love (feat. Jay-z), Baby Boy (feat Sean Paul), Check on It (feat Slim Thug), Irreplaceable, and Single Ladies
Rihanna has 11 songs that have been #1 hits: SOS, Umbrella, Take a Bow, Disturbia, Rude Boy, Only Girl (in the world), What's My Name?, S&M, We Found Love, Diamonds, Work
Rihanna has an addition 3 songs that have gone #1 with her as a featured artist: Live Your Life (Ti Song), Love the Way YOu lie (Eminem song), The Monstar (eminem song)
Rihanna has 14 songs that have reached #1 on the Billboard Hot 100 (compared to Beyonce's lowly 5). Only The Beatles, Elvis and Mariah Carrey have more. She's passed Michael Jackson.
